在表仓库管理员中添加手机号字段的约束手机号长度必须为11位命令为:
时间: 2024-03-23 22:40:58 浏览: 148
您可以使用以下的SQL语句来在表 `仓库管理员` 中添加 `手机号` 字段,并设置长度约束为必须为11位:
```
ALTER TABLE 仓库管理员 ADD COLUMN 手机号 VARCHAR(11) NOT NULL CHECK (LENGTH(手机号) = 11);
```
这将会向表 `仓库管理员` 中添加一个名为 `手机号` 的列,并设置其长度为11个字符,同时设置 `NOT NULL` 约束来确保该列不为空,以及使用 `CHECK` 约束来确保手机号的长度必须为11位。请注意,这将会修改表结构,因此请谨慎操作。同时,如果该表已经存在数据,请确保所有数据都符合该约束条件,否则可能会导致添加列失败。
相关问题
在表仓库管理员中,流加手机号字殿的的束手机号长度必须为11位命令为: alter table仓库管理员add_( len(手机号)>=11)
您可以使用以下的SQL语句来在表 `仓库管理员` 中添加 `手机号` 字段,并设置长度约束为必须为11位:
```
ALTER TABLE 仓库管理员 ADD COLUMN 手机号 VARCHAR(11) NOT NULL CHECK (LENGTH(手机号) = 11);
```
这将会向表 `仓库管理员` 中添加一个名为 `手机号` 的列,并设置其长度为11个字符,同时设置 `NOT NULL` 约束来确保该列不为空,以及使用 `CHECK` 约束来确保手机号的长度必须为11位。请注意,这将会修改表结构,因此请谨慎操作。同时,如果该表已经存在数据,请确保所有数据都符合该约束条件,否则可能会导致添加列失败。
阅读全文